The red wine Château Musar Rouge, vintage 2001 from the winery Château Musar has been rated in 2022 by Peter Moser with 91 Falstaff points. It is a wine made from the grape varieties Cabernet Sauvignon, Cinsault, Carignan from the region Bekaa plain in Lebanon.
Tasting Notes
Medium carmine, garnet reflections, broad ochre rim. Delicate aromas of ripe plum, candied orange zest, red berry nuances, initially somewhat restrained bouquet that opens up with air. Medium body, red cherries, fine fruit sweetness, fresh acidity, lemon salty finish, a well-developed companion at the table. (Drink - 2028).
